Background and Current Research

Kushal’s current research focuses on identifying and analyzing jerk events in heavy commercial vehicles using mobile sensor data. His goal is to develop a strong and scalable framework for safety assessment in real-world traffic conditions. He processes high-frequency inertial signals from smartphone-based sensors to calculate acceleration and jerk profiles. These profiles help detect harsh driving patterns and safety-critical events. The research emphasizes temporal precision, signal quality, and contextual interpretation. It aims to understand how these events relate to driving behavior, road conditions, and operational environments. By using mobile sensing technologies, Kushal plans to create cost-effective and data-driven safety evaluation methods that suit the complexities of mixed-traffic systems, especially in India.
